Introducing Hungarian Investment and Trade Agency Dr. Péter Faragó Vice-President

Who We Are? Governmental agency for investment promotion and trade development Headquarters in Budapest, regional offices throughout Hungary and linked to 63 offices around the world 150 employees, mainly consultants Main activity: consultancy, mediation, information, and around 500 programmes yearly (trade fairs, B2B meetings, conferences, roadshows, etc) Introduction of Hungarian Investment and Trade Agency

Main Tasks of the Agency Promote and facilitate foreign investments Offer one-stop-shop services for the clients Promotion of government incentives Operative guidance through the implementation phase Help to get licences, real estate, consultants, etc. Encourage Hungarian SMEs to expand their activities on international level (trade promotion) Internationalization: capital export, facilitate joint ventures, international technical cooperation

Domestic network  Central office: Budapest  15 regional offices outside Budapest covering the whole country Foreign network  61 foreign offices in 47 countries all over the world  74 trade and investment counsellors Offices in Hungary and abroad

Goals To contact SMEs with export potential and provide individual consulting Joint cooperation with authorities and chambers of similar profile Presenting innovative, high quality, top of class productions and technologies abroad Entering foreign markets outside of the European Union Implementing Foreign Trade Strategy Maximize the opportunities of Hungarian suppliers Helping in the internationalization of SMEs (capital allocation, international technology cooperation)

Leading Sectors in Hungary Manufacturing Industries and Energy Automotive industry Electronics Renewable energy Chemical industry Food industry Knowledge-based Industries and Services Life science Logistics, R & D ICT SSC

Our Services Investment Promotion One-stop services for foreign investors Supplier Services Enhancing business between foreign OEMs and Hungarian suppliers Trade Promotion Export development programs for Hungarian SMEs Project management through pre-decision, implementation and operation Information packages Assistance in location search Assistance in applications for governmental incentives Intermediary body between the government and the companies Exhibitions and trade shows Conferences, B2B meetings Individual consulting “Tailor- made” partner search Seminars, workshops, trainings, SME Academy Trainings, conferences, development programs, exhibitions Match-making events between suppliers and OEMs Long listing, pre-filtering and contacting Hungarian companies in demand of OEMs

Hungarian Investment Projects Aim of the program: Bridging the gap between Hungarian small and medium enterprises and investors. The projects have to meet strict selection criteria: Business plan: feasibility study, cash flow plan, return on investment, market research, competitors, risk analysis, SWOT, etc. Business model Uniqueness in case of innovative product Distinctive strategy from competitors Interest of the investor The projects are offered to investors in the form of the HIP flyer. Our primary targets for finding investors to our projects include: Hungarian Jeremie funds, other Hungarian funds and foreign investors.

Hungarian Investment Projects Agriculture and food industry Setting up a water bottling factory (1 m. EUR) Biotech and life sciences Joint venture partnership in innovative painkiller technology–R&D (15 m. EUR) ICT and electronics Next Generation 3D Television – expanding operation (14 m. EUR) Renewable energy Setting up bioethanol, biogas, biomass plant (95 m. EUR) Tourism Thermal Spa Hotel and Villapark – implementation of project (100 m. EUR)

Hungarian Technology Projects HITA is ready to assist and introduce Hungarian actors in the world of development cooperation: Consultation on technology potentials Identification of project opportunities for SMEs Technical assistance over bilateral and multilateral financing opportunities (Private loans, Eximbank, EU, UN, WB, etc.) Matchmaking of private sector’s capacities and possibilities Lobbying for Hungarian companies at national and international level

Hungarian Technology Projects Collection of goods, production methods and know-hows developed in Hungary Sectors: Rural development, Water management Environmental protection Urban development Infrastructure development Energy Industrial development Areas of cooperation: from consultation to complex turnkey technology transfer
